Ottawa-Glandorf senior Colin White was named the 2024 Mr. Basketball by the Ohio Prep Sports Writers Association on Wednesday.
The 6-6 Ohio State signee leads the 24-3 Titans to their fourth straight Division III state semifinal, where they play Harvest Prep at the University of Dayton on Friday.
